Calculate the percentage change in the price over the course of a year for a bond with semi-annual coupon payments based on the following information:
Initial YTM = 6.875%
Coupon Rate = 4.5%
Time to maturity = 16 years
One year later: YTM = 8.85%
Answer choices:
Decrease by 18.17%
Decrease by 29.45%
Increase by 12.55%
Decrease by 16.73%
Not enough information
Increase by 11.98%
